命令 命令碼 目標(biāo)設(shè)備
DEVICE READ CMD "0" X,Y,M,S,T,C,D
DEVICE WRITE CMD "1" X,Y,M,S,T,C,D
FORCE ON CMD " 7" X,Y,M,S,T,C
FORCE OFF CMD "8" X,Y,M,S,T,C
傳輸格式: RS232C
波特率: 9600bps
奇偶: even
校驗(yàn): 累加方式和校驗(yàn)
字符: ASCII
16 進(jìn)制代碼
ENQ 05H 請(qǐng)求
ACK 06H PLC 正確響應(yīng)
NAK 15H PLC 錯(cuò)誤響應(yīng)
STX 02H 報(bào)文開始
ETX 03H 報(bào)文結(jié)束
幀格式
STX CMD DATA ...... DATA ETX SUM(upper) SUM(lower)
例子
STX ,CMD ,ADDRESS, BYTES, ETX, SUM
02H, 30H, 31H,30H,46H,36H, 30H,34H, 03H, 37H,34H
SUM=CMD+......+ETX
30h+31h+30h+46h+36h+30h+34h+03h=74h;
累加和超過兩位取低兩位
1 DEVICE READ 讀出軟設(shè)備狀態(tài)值
計(jì)算機(jī)向PLC 發(fā)送
始 命令 首地址 位數(shù) 終 和校驗(yàn)
STX CMD GROUP ADDRESS BYTES ETX SUM
例子從D123 開始讀取4 個(gè)字節(jié)數(shù)據(jù)
02h 30h 31h,30h,46h,36h 30h,34h 03h 37h,34h